Background technology
The construction of sole is considerably complicated, just in the broadest sense, it may include the material of all composition bottoms such as outer bottom, middle bottom and heel Material.For narrow sense, then for only referring to outer bottom, the common characteristic of general material for sole of shoe should possess wear-resisting, water-fast, oil resistant, heat-resisting, Pressure, impact resistance, elasticity is good, be easily suitable for foot type, not flexible type, insulation, easily absorption dampness etc. after sizing, more will coordinate simultaneously Middle bottom, the terms and conditions such as have braking action to be not to slip and be easy to stop in the change of feet on foot.The species of sole materials is a lot, Natural class bed material and two kinds of class bed material of synthesis can be divided into.Natural class bed material includes natural bottom leather, bamboo and wood material etc., synthesizes class bed material Including rubber, plastics, rubber and plastic suitable materials, regenerated leather, elastic hardboard etc..
Polishing refer to using machinery, chemistry or electrochemistry effect, make workpiece surface roughness reduce, with obtain light, The processing method of flat surface.It is modification surface of the work being carried out using polishing tool and abrasive grain or other polishing mediums Processing.Polishing can not improve dimensional accuracy or the geometrical precision of workpiece, but to obtain smooth surface or bright luster is Purpose, sometimes also in order to eliminate gloss.Generally using buff wheel as polishing tool.Buff wheel typically use multilamellar canvas, felt or Leather folds and forms, and both sides are clamped with circular metal plate, the throwing that the coating of its wheel rim is uniformly mixed by micron power and oils and fatss etc. Photo etching.
During polishing, the buff wheel of high-speed rotation presses to workpiece, makes abrasive material produce rolling and micro cutting to surface of the work, from And obtain bright finished surface, can be to glossy surface delustring to improve outward appearance.When producing bearing steel ball in enormous quantities, frequently with rolling The method of cylinder polishing.
